Icebreaker Toolkit: Simple Openers That Actually Start Conversations
Feeling stuck typing the first message is normal. Use small, adaptable patterns that invite a response without pressure—then tweak them to match the person’s profile. Below are practical opener templates and quick tips you can copy, personalize, and reuse.
Opener Patterns You Can Modify
- Profile win + question: "I love that photo at the lake—what’s your favorite nearby spot to relax?" (Swap in the photo detail.)
- Low-stakes curiosity: "You mentioned tacos—soft or hard shell?" (Simple choice questions get replies.)
- Shared-interest nudge: "You’re into hiking—any trail recommendations for someone who likes views more than rocks?"
- Playful observation: "I have to know—are you the type to plan everything or go with the vibe?"
- Light callback to profile text: If they joke about loving coffee, try: "Coffee confession time: what’s your go-to order when you need a pick-me-up?"
How To Avoid Bland Or Awkward Messages
- Don’t lead with generic praise: Instead of "You’re beautiful," mention something specific from their profile so your message feels personal.
- Skip heavy or invasive questions: Avoid deep relationship or financial topics in the first few messages—save those for later once you’ve built rapport.
- Don’t copy-paste one-liners: If you reuse a template, change a detail so it’s clear you actually looked at their profile.
- Keep it short and invite a reply: Long essays increase friction. One or two sentences plus a question works best.
Small Tweaks That Improve Response Rates
- Use a specific detail: Swap in a photo location, hobby, song, or book title from their profile.
- Give a tiny personal reveal: Add a short note about yourself—"I’m team iced coffee"—to make the exchange feel mutual.
- Offer two choices: Questions framed with two options are easy to answer: "Road trip or staycation?"
- Match tone: Mirror their energy—if their profile is playful, use light humor; if it’s calm, keep things relaxed.
Quick Example Openers You Can Copy And Edit
- "That hiking photo looks epic—how long was the trail?"
- "You mentioned loving podcasts—what’s one I should try this week?"
- "Pizza debate: pineapple—yes or no?"
- "Your dog is adorable—what’s their name and personality in three words?"
- "If you could pick one weekend activity, would you choose a museum or a farmer’s market?"
Start small, be specific, and keep it easy to answer. Those three moves turn awkward openers into real conversations on Mingle2.
